Former defender Rio Ferdinand criticized the quality of Manchester United's defense in their 2-3 defeat to Galatasaray in the second matchday of Group C of the Champions League.
"The opposition cut through Man Utd like a knife through butter," Ferdinand said about Galatasaray scoring three goals at Old Trafford on October 3rd. "It's a shame. Man Utd have many experienced players, but they don't know how to organize their defense."
Ferdinand also suggested that if Manchester United had a true defensive leader, they might not have conceded two of the three goals. He implicitly criticized the two full-time center-backs, Raphael Varane and Victor Lindelof. "I'm not talking about young players, but about experienced players who know how to move and have won many titles," Ferdinand said. "The team needs someone to organize the defense, whether it's a goalkeeper or a center-back."

In the match on the evening of October 3rd, Man Utd started well and opened the scoring in the 17th minute thanks to a header from new signing Rasmus Hojlund. However, Galatasaray only needed six minutes to equalize. After a lofted pass into the Man Utd penalty area, Wilfried Zaha's shot deflected off Dalot's foot, changing direction and flying over goalkeeper Andre Onana.
The two teams continued to chase each other in the second half. After Hojlund broke through and scored to make it 2-1 in the 67th minute, Galatasaray only needed four minutes to equalize. The Man Utd defense completely neglected Akturkoglu, allowing the opposing player to burst into the penalty area and fire a diagonal shot into Onana's net.
Towards the end of the match, Man Utd collapsed due to individual errors. Following a misplaced pass by Onana in the 77th minute, Casemiro committed a foul in the penalty area and received a red card. Mauro Icardi missed the penalty, but Galatasaray still had plenty of time to capitalize on their numerical advantage. In the 81st minute, after Sofyan Amrabat's offside trap error, Icardi chipped the ball over Onana's head, securing a 3-2 victory.
According to Ferdinand, the Manchester United players need to remember they are playing at the highest level. Therefore, he advised them to avoid making the same mistakes they make in other leagues.
Ferdinand was also pleased that Hojlund, the striker recently bought by Man Utd from Atalanta, scored a brace. However, after the Turkish team came from behind to win, he couldn't contain his excitement. "Tonight, I felt like I was on a rollercoaster," Ferdinand added. "At times, I felt something positive and potential at Man Utd, but then I realized the team was completely disorganized."
Manchester United lost to Galatasaray while without Lisandro Martinez. The Argentinian center-back is sidelined until the end of 2023 due to a recurring injury. Left-backs Luke Shaw, Tyrell Malacia, and Sergio Reguilon are also out due to injury, while manager Erik Ten Hag has little faith in Harry Maguire and Jonny Evans.
This was Manchester United's sixth defeat in ten matches across all competitions since the start of the 2023-2024 season. Prior to this, Ten Hag's team lost to Tottenham, Arsenal, Brighton, and Crystal Palace in the Premier League, and to Bayern Munich in the opening match of the Champions League group stage.
Manchester United are currently bottom of Group A in the Champions League, with zero points after two matches. Bayern Munich lead with two wins out of two games, while Galatasaray are second with four points and Copenhagen are third with one point. If they fail to beat Copenhagen in their next two matches, Manchester United are highly likely to be eliminated from the competition in the group stage.
Midfielder Christian Eriksen said the whole team was very disappointed after the Galatasaray game, and they barely spoke to each other in the dressing room. He suggested that Man Utd's problem wasn't a lack of confidence, but rather a lack of sharpness, luck, and avoiding mistakes. "It's only the beginning," Eriksen added. "We need to win the remaining games to qualify for the next round."
